1844 Brooklyn - Boston Line
Welcome to 1844 Brooklyn - Boston Line, a unique local business located in the historic Greenport, New York, 11944. Our name pays homage to a significant chapter in American rail history—the establishment of the Long Island Rail Road (LIRR) and its ambitious plan to connect New York to Boston via Greenport. This visionary route, conceived in the early 19th century, was designed to outpace the traditional path through southern Connecticut by avoiding major water crossings, thus offering a more efficient journey. The LIRR, one of the oldest railroads in the United States, began its journey as the Brooklyn and Jamaica Rail Road in 1832, with the goal of creating a rail line that spanned the entire length of Long Island. By 1834, it was officially chartered, and by 1844, the tracks reached Greenport, establishing a vital link that reduced travel time between New York and Boston from nearly fifteen hours to eleven. This achievement marked a significant milestone in American transportation history.
